As nouns, ballistocardiogram is a hyponym of graph; that is, ballistocardiogram is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than graph:
  • graph: a visual representation of the relations between certain quantities, represented as points, plotted with reference to a set of axes
  • ballistocardiogram: a graphical recording made by a ballistocardiograph
